If she's not furry, how is MONSTER girl appropriate?
It is a bit counter intuitive, yes, but I'll just quote E621's wiki page for the "monster girl" tag, which I think explains is well enough:

"Monster girls are a common occurrence in anime and manga. As the name states, they feature slightly animal- or monster-like traits such as horns and wings yet also usually retain a humanoid face and midsection.

Despite the name, it should be noted that this tag applies to both intersex and male characters as well as females. As well, they should only rarely receive the label monster as that's specifically reserved for entities meant to look creepy or otherwise unsettling."



Dunno if they came after the name itself or they were the actual Trope Namers, but there's a handful games named "Monster Girl Quest" which seem to codify the whole genre and feature characters matching that description, so that may be the source of the name. Also why it's "monster girl" and not just "monster" even if (some of) the characters are male.

The entry for "animal humanoid" is also relevant here:

"Kemonomimi, animal ears, catgirl, (moe); A certain style of character, popularly known by the Japanese as kemonomimi (roughly "animal+ears"). These characters appear almost entirely human, but have the ears, tail, and sometimes paws or nose, of an animal. Here on e621, this meaning has been extended to apply to nearly all characters with minor animal characteristics (e.g., ears, tail, nose, penis, winged_arms, etc.) who otherwise appear entirely human."


I've made (now deleted) comments in the past about this because people were saying an armadillo girl was furry.
I can't say for sure without seeing the image in question, but just from the context, I get the feeling that was monster girl as well indeed.

But unless she's wearing arm warmers and leggings, I am ok with her being considered furry..though i do see your argument based on those pics provided.
My rule of thumb is:
  • If it has a human face (as in, with human skin) and torso, it's monster girl, regardless of what the rest of the body looks like (e.g. there's a lamia girl in Monster Musume that looks like a huge snake below the waist, but since the torso and face are mostly "human but with one or two scales here and there", she's a monster girl. Not to say that Monster Musume is all about monster girls in the first place, lmao).
  • If it has a human face only and everything else is nonhuman, it's mainly monster girl but may also be borderline furry.
  • If it has a human-shaped face but with fur/scales/whatever instead of human skin and there's no human skin anywhere else/the body is fully nonhuman, you could argue it's either or both at the same time.
  • If the character looks like "x animal species, but made bipedal and given human intelligence" (including having a nonhuman/animal-like head), then it's obviously furry.
